云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開發(fā)定制

作為一個(gè)大語(yǔ)言模型,我無(wú)法直接訪問或查看具體的系統(tǒng)錯(cuò)誤信息。但是,我可以提供一些常見的PHP錯(cuò)誤類型以及解決這些錯(cuò)誤的方法。請(qǐng)注意,以下信息是基于一般經(jīng)驗(yàn)總結(jié)的,具體問題可能需要具體分析。
1. 語(yǔ)法錯(cuò)誤(Syntax Errors)
- 錯(cuò)誤信息:通常包含一個(gè)提示,指出錯(cuò)誤的位置和可能的語(yǔ)法問題。
- 解決方案:檢查代碼中的拼寫、標(biāo)點(diǎn)、縮進(jìn)和語(yǔ)法規(guī)則,確保代碼符合PHP語(yǔ)法。
2. 邏輯錯(cuò)誤(Logical Errors)
- 錯(cuò)誤信息:通常沒有明確的錯(cuò)誤提示,但程序沒有按照預(yù)期工作。
- 解決方案:仔細(xì)檢查代碼邏輯,確保變量和函數(shù)被正確使用,以及條件語(yǔ)句和循環(huán)的正確性。
3. 運(yùn)行時(shí)錯(cuò)誤(Runtime Errors)
- 錯(cuò)誤信息:通常在程序執(zhí)行時(shí)出現(xiàn),可能是因?yàn)橘Y源不足、權(quán)限問題或代碼中的錯(cuò)誤。
- 解決方案:檢查服務(wù)器配置,確保PHP腳本有足夠的權(quán)限去執(zhí)行必要的操作。同時(shí),檢查代碼中是否有未定義的變量或函數(shù),以及異常處理是否正確。
4. 解析錯(cuò)誤(Parse Errors)
- 錯(cuò)誤信息:通常在PHP解釋器嘗試解析代碼時(shí)出現(xiàn),提示可能存在語(yǔ)法問題。
- 解決方案:檢查代碼中的錯(cuò)誤,確保每個(gè)PHP標(biāo)簽(如``)都正確匹配,并且沒有遺漏或重復(fù)的標(biāo)記。
5. 未定義的變量(Undefined Variables)
- 錯(cuò)誤信息:提示使用了未定義的變量。
- 解決方案:確保在引用變量之前已經(jīng)聲明了它,或者檢查變量的拼寫是否正確。
6. 函數(shù)調(diào)用錯(cuò)誤(Function Call Errors)
- 錯(cuò)誤信息:提示調(diào)用未定義的函數(shù)或者函數(shù)參數(shù)錯(cuò)誤。
- 解決方案:確保函數(shù)已經(jīng)正確地聲明和導(dǎo)入,并且調(diào)用時(shí)使用的參數(shù)類型和數(shù)量正確。
7. 文件包含錯(cuò)誤(File Include Errors)
- 錯(cuò)誤信息:提示無(wú)法包含指定的文件。
- 解決方案:檢查文件路徑是否正確,文件是否存在,以及文件包含函數(shù)的參數(shù)是否正確。
8. 數(shù)據(jù)庫(kù)連接錯(cuò)誤(Database Connection Errors)
- 錯(cuò)誤信息:提示無(wú)法連接數(shù)據(jù)庫(kù)或執(zhí)行SQL查詢。
- 解決方案:檢查數(shù)據(jù)庫(kù)配置信息是否正確,數(shù)據(jù)庫(kù)是否正常運(yùn)行,以及SQL語(yǔ)句是否正確。
9. 安全錯(cuò)誤(Security Errors)
- 錯(cuò)誤信息:提示潛在的安全問題,如SQL注入、跨站腳本攻擊等。
- 解決方案:使用安全的編程實(shí)踐,如使用預(yù)處理語(yǔ)句和參數(shù)化查詢來(lái)防止SQL注入,使用HTTPS來(lái)保護(hù)數(shù)據(jù)傳輸,以及使用最新的安全補(bǔ)丁和庫(kù)版本。
10. 性能問題(Performance Issues)
- 錯(cuò)誤信息:沒有明確的錯(cuò)誤提示,但程序運(yùn)行緩慢或占用過多資源。
- 解決方案:優(yōu)化數(shù)據(jù)庫(kù)查詢、減少重復(fù)計(jì)算、使用緩存機(jī)制、分割大型的數(shù)據(jù)處理任務(wù)等。
請(qǐng)注意,這些只是常見錯(cuò)誤類型的一般性指導(dǎo)。在實(shí)際應(yīng)用中,您可能需要根據(jù)具體的錯(cuò)誤信息進(jìn)行更深入的調(diào)試和分析。